HC Deb 12 January 1987 vol 108 c77W
Mr. Chris Smith

asked the Secretary of State for Energy what resources have been used in his Department on the post-Chernobyl reviews of emergency procedures; what studies have been made or commissioned in revising the off-site emergency plans of nuclear installations; what discussions have taken place with the Central Electricity Generating Board on reviewing the reference accidents for off-site emergency plans; and if he will make a statement.

Mr. Goodlad

I refer the hon. Member to the statement given by my right hon. Friend the Prime Minister on 18 December at columns 612 and 613, in reply to a question by hon. Friend the hon. Member for Stafford (Mr. Cash). The Department of Energy is participating fully in the review of emergency plans and is in touch with the CEGB and others as appropriate.
